#03da2e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#03da2e is composed of 1.2% red, 85.5% green and 18%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 78.9%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 132 degrees, a saturation of 97.3% and a lightness of 43.3%. #03da2e color hex could be obtained by blending #06ff5c with #00b500. Closest websafe color is: #00cc33.

#03da2e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#03da2e has RGB values of R:3, G:218, B:46 and CMYK values of C:0.99, M:0, Y:0.79,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 252462.

Shades and Tints of #03da2e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000501 is the darkest color, while #f1fff4 is the lightest one.
